摘要

Abstract

Twenty-two compounds were isolated from the fallen leaves of Ginkgo biloba by silica gel and Sephadex LH-20 column chromatography. The structures were elucidated by physico-chemical and spectroscopic methods as ginnol (1) , octacosanoic acid (2) .palmitinic acid (3) ,heptatriacontane (4) .tetracosane (5) ,4,10-nonacosanediol (6) ,β-sitos-terol (7) .daucosterol (8) .ginkgolide A (9) ,ginkgolide B (10) .ginkgolide C (11) .bilobalide (12) ,p-hydroxybenzo-ic acid (13 ) , shikimic acid (14 ) , genkwanin (15 ) , apigenin (16 ) , ginkgetin (17 ) , isoginkgetin (18) , sciadopitysin (19) ,bilobetin (20) ,rutin (21) and mannitol (22). Among them,compounds 2,4-6 and 22 were isolated from this plant for the first time. The results are helpful for the comprehensive utilization of ginkgo tree resources.
